Wisdom and Strategy: The Essence of 'El Complemento'

The song 'El Complemento' by Bohemios de Sinaloa, featuring Los Plebes del Rancho, delves into the themes of wisdom, strategy, and the importance of intelligence over brute force. The lyrics emphasize that merely having courage or strength is not enough; one must also possess intelligence and strategic thinking. The metaphor of a rooster needing both brains and spurs to survive highlights the necessity of combining different qualities to achieve success. This idea is further reinforced by the line, 'No basta ponerle huevos, si el gallo no trae cerebro,' which translates to 'It's not enough to have guts if the rooster doesn't have brains.'

The song also touches on the consequences of impulsive actions and the importance of calculated decisions. It warns that misplaced bravery can lead to conflicts and poor outcomes, suggesting that a balanced approach, combining talent and intellect, is essential for a guaranteed future. The lyrics, 'El valor mal aplicado termina en un altercado,' meaning 'Misplaced bravery ends in a conflict,' serve as a cautionary note against rash decisions.

Additionally, 'El Complemento' offers practical advice on respect and direct dealings. It underscores the importance of clear and honest communication, recognizing that no one is perfect but everyone knows the difference between right and wrong. The song concludes with a piece of wisdom passed down from an elder, advising to use 'el complemento'—a blend of courage, intelligence, and respect—when facing risks. This advice encapsulates the song's core message: success and safety come from a harmonious combination of various attributes.
